一、项目概述:
本方案旨在为南京地区的客户提供一套基于STM32和ESP8266/ESP32等主流微控制器的嵌入式系统开发框架,涵盖从硬件选型到软件设计的整体解决方案。该系统集成了4G模组与Cat1通信模块,并支持合宙LuatOS操作系统以及Arduino平台。
通过本方案的应用,客户可以快速搭建具备联网功能、低功耗特性的物联网设备,在智能家居、工业自动化等领域发挥关键作用。南京单片机开发
二、系统架构与模块划分:
- 主控单元:STM32F103C8T6或ESP-WROOM-02/ESP32-EVB-MINIMOD。
- GPRS通信模组:SIM5320A、M26等4G模块和Quectel EC2x系列Cat1模块,用于实现数据传输与远程控制功能。
- Wi-Fi/蓝牙连接:通过ESP8266或ESP-WROOM-02实现实时无线通信。
三、详细功能介绍及预期效果:
- 数据采集与处理模块:
采用STM32F1系列微控制器,结合ADC/DAC转换器和传感器接口电路实现对环境参数的精准测量,并通过内置MCU进行初步的数据运算。 - GPRS通信功能:利用4G模组或Cat1通讯技术实现实时数据上传至云端服务器。同时支持远程配置更新与故障诊断服务。
该模块可广泛应用于环境监测、智能农业等场景,提高设备的智能化水平。
- LuatOS操作系统:
- 基于Lua语言开发,在ESP8266/32平台上运行。提供丰富的API库支持,并具备良好的跨平台兼容性。
四、技术选型与实现策略:
- C/C++编程:使用标准C或现代C++17语言编写底层驱动程序及应用层逻辑代码,确保系统的可移植性和高效执行。
- MQTT协议:为简化设备间的信息交换过程,在物联网架构中引入MQTT消息队列遥测传输机制。通过云平台订阅/发布模式实现数据共享与交互。
五、技术难点及开发周期预估:
- GPRS模块的稳定连接:确保在各种网络环境下都能保持良好的通信质量,避免信号丢失或延迟问题。
- LuatOS系统的移植与优化:针对具体硬件平台对LuatOS进行定制化调整,并充分挖掘其性能潜力。
预计整个项目开发周期为4至6个月左右。其中前三月重点完成系统框架搭建及核心功能实现,后三个月则用于测试验证和产品迭代。
六、人员配置建议:
- 项目经理1名:负责统筹规划与资源配置;
- 硬件工程师2人:专注于电路板设计及相关元器件选型工作;
- 软件开发团队4~6位成员,包括架构师和普通程序员。
七、联系方式:
欢迎广大客户咨询合作!电话:18969108718(陈经理),微信同号:18969108718。南京单片机开发领域,我们期待着您的来电!
我们将竭诚为您提供最优质的技术支持与服务体验。请随时联系我们以获取更多详细信息或预约技术交流会议。

上一篇:南京单片机解决方案——基于STM32 ESP8266等主流芯片的物联网开发方案
下一篇:没有了!
下一篇:没有了!